import json
import logging
from enum import Enum
from typing import Any
import requests
from django.conf import settings
from github import Auth, Github
from requests.exceptions import HTTPError
from integrations.github.constants import (
GITHUB_API_CALLS_TIMEOUT,
GITHUB_API_URL,
GITHUB_API_VERSION,
GITHUB_FLAGSMITH_LABEL,
GITHUB_FLAGSMITH_LABEL_COLOR,
GITHUB_FLAGSMITH_LABEL_DESCRIPTION,
)
from integrations.github.dataclasses import (
IssueQueryParams,
PaginatedQueryParams,
RepoQueryParams,
)
from integrations.github.models import GithubConfiguration
logger = logging.getLogger(__name__)
class ResourceType(Enum):
ISSUES = "issue"
PULL_REQUESTS = "pr"
def build_request_headers(
installation_id: str, use_jwt: bool = False
) -> dict[str, str]:
token = (
generate_jwt_token(settings.GITHUB_APP_ID)
if use_jwt
else generate_token(
installation_id,
settings.GITHUB_APP_ID,
)
)
return {
"X-GitHub-Api-Version": GITHUB_API_VERSION,
"Accept": "application/vnd.github.v3+json",
"Authorization": f"Bearer {token}",
}
def generate_token(installation_id: str, app_id: int) -> str:
auth: Auth.AppInstallationAuth = Auth.AppAuth(
app_id=str(app_id), private_key=settings.GITHUB_PEM
).get_installation_auth(
installation_id=int(installation_id),
token_permissions=None,
)
Github(auth=auth)
token = auth.token
return token
def generate_jwt_token(app_id: int) -> str:
github_auth: Auth.AppAuth = Auth.AppAuth(
app_id=str(app_id),
private_key=settings.GITHUB_PEM,
)
token = github_auth.create_jwt()
return token
def build_paginated_response(
results: list[dict[str, Any]],
response: requests.Response,
total_count: int | None = None,
incomplete_results: bool | None = None,
) -> dict[str, Any]:
data: dict[str, Any] = {
"results": results,
}
if response.links.get("prev"):
data["previous"] = response.links.get("prev")
if response.links.get("next"):
data["next"] = response.links.get("next")
if total_count:
data["total_count"] = total_count
if incomplete_results:
data["incomplete_results"] = incomplete_results
return data
def create_github_issue(
github_pat: str,
api_url: str,
owner: str,
repo: str,
title: str,
body: str,
) -> dict[str, Any]:
url = f"{api_url}repos/{owner}/{repo}/issues"
headers = {
"X-GitHub-Api-Version": GITHUB_API_VERSION,
"Accept": "application/vnd.github.v3+json",
"Authorization": f"token {github_pat}",
}
payload = {"title": title, "body": body}
response = requests.post(
url, json=payload,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T
)
response.raise_for_status()
return response.json() # type: ignore[no-any-return]
def post_comment_to_github(
installation_id: str, owner: str, repo: str, issue: str, body: str
) -> dict[str, Any]:
url = f"{GITHUB_API_URL}repos/{owner}/{repo}/issues/{issue}/comments"
headers = build_request_headers(installation_id)
payload = {"body": body}
response = requests.post(
url, json=payload,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T
)
response.raise_for_status()
return response.json() # type: ignore[no-any-return]
def delete_github_installation(installation_id: str) -> requests.Response: # type: ignore[return]
url = f"{GITHUB_API_URL}app/installations/{installation_id}"
headers = build_request_headers(installation_id, use_jwt=True)
try:
response = requests.delete(
url,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T
)
response.raise_for_status()
return response
except HTTPError:
response_content = response.content.decode("utf-8")
error_data = json.loads(response_content)
if error_data.get("message") == "Not Found" and response.status_code == 404:
logger.info(
f"The GitHub application with the installation ID: {installation_id} was not found."
)
return response
def fetch_search_github_resource(
resource_type: ResourceType,
organisation_id: int,
params: IssueQueryParams,
) -> dict[str, Any]:
github_configuration = GithubConfiguration.objects.get(
organisation_id=organisation_id, deleted_at__isnull=True
)
# Build Github search query
q = ["q="]
if params.search_text:
q.append(params.search_text)
q.append(f"repo:{params.repo_owner}/{params.repo_name}")
q.append(f"is:{resource_type.value}")
if params.state:
q.append(f"is:{params.state}")
q.append("in:title")
if params.search_in_body:
q.append("in:body")
if params.search_in_comments:
q.append("in:comments")
if params.author:
q.append(f"author:{params.author}")
if params.assignee:
q.append(f"assignee:{params.assignee}")
url = (
f"{GITHUB_API_URL}search/issues?"
+ " ".join(q)
+ f"&per_page={params.page_size}&page={params.page}"
)
headers: dict[str, str] = build_request_headers(
github_configuration.installation_id
)
try:
response = requests.get(url,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T)
response.raise_for_status()
json_response = response.json()
except HTTPError:
response_content = response.content.decode("utf-8")
error_message = (
"The resources do not exist or you do not have permission to view them"
)
error_data = json.loads(response_content)
if error_data.get("message", "") == "Validation Failed" and any(
error.get("code", "") == "invalid" for error in error_data.get("errors", [])
):
logger.warning(error_message)
raise ValueError(error_message)
results = [
{
"html_url": i["html_url"],
"id": i["id"],
"title": i["title"],
"number": i["number"],
"state": i["state"],
"merged": i.get("merged", False),
"draft": i.get("draft", False),
}
for i in json_response["items"]
]
return build_paginated_response(
results=results,
response=response,
total_count=json_response["total_count"],
incomplete_results=json_response["incomplete_results"],
)
def fetch_github_repositories(
installation_id: str,
params: PaginatedQueryParams,
) -> dict[str, Any]:
url = (
f"{GITHUB_API_URL}installation/repositories?"
+ f"&per_page={params.page_size}&page={params.page}"
)
headers: dict[str, str] = build_request_headers(installation_id)
response = requests.get(url,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T)
json_response = response.json()
response.raise_for_status()
results = [
{
"full_name": i["full_name"],
"id": i["id"],
"name": i["name"],
}
for i in json_response["repositories"]
]
return build_paginated_response(results, response, json_response["total_count"])
def get_github_issue_pr_title_and_state(
organisation_id: int, resource_url: str
) -> dict[str, str]:
url_parts = resource_url.split("/")
owner = url_parts[-4]
repo = url_parts[-3]
number = url_parts[-1]
installation_id = GithubConfiguration.objects.get(
organisation_id=organisation_id, deleted_at__isnull=True
).installation_id
url = f"{GITHUB_API_URL}repos/{owner}/{repo}/issues/{number}"
headers = build_request_headers(installation_id)
response = requests.get(url,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T)
response.raise_for_status()
json_response = response.json()
return {"title": json_response["title"], "state": json_response["state"]}
def fetch_github_repo_contributors(
organisation_id: int,
params: RepoQueryParams,
) -> dict[str, Any]:
installation_id = GithubConfiguration.objects.get(
organisation_id=organisation_id, deleted_at__isnull=True
).installation_id
url = (
f"{GITHUB_API_URL}repos/{params.repo_owner}/{params.repo_name}/contributors?"
+ f"&per_page={params.page_size}&page={params.page}"
)
headers = build_request_headers(installation_id)
response = requests.get(url,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T)
response.raise_for_status()
json_response = response.json()
results = [
{
"login": i["login"],
"avatar_url": i["avatar_url"],
"contributions": i["contributions"],
}
for i in json_response
]
return build_paginated_response(results, response)
def create_flagsmith_flag_label( # type: ignore[return]
installation_id: str, owner: str, repo: str
) -> dict[str, Any]:
# Create "Flagsmith Flag" label in linked repo
url = f"{GITHUB_API_URL}repos/{owner}/{repo}/labels"
headers = build_request_headers(installation_id)
payload = {
"name": GITHUB_FLAGSMITH_LABEL,
"color": GITHUB_FLAGSMITH_LABEL_COLOR,
"description": GITHUB_FLAGSMITH_LABEL_DESCRIPTION,
}
try:
response = requests.post(
url, json=payload,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T
)
response.raise_for_status()
return response.json() # type: ignore[no-any-return]
except HTTPError:
response_content = response.content.decode("utf-8")
error_data = json.loads(response_content)
if any(
error["code"] == "already_exists" for error in error_data.get("errors", [])
):
logger.warning("Label already exists")
return {"message": "Label already exists"}, 200 # type: ignore[return-value]
def label_github_issue_pr(
installation_id: str, owner: str, repo: str, issue: str
) -> dict[str, Any]:
# Label linked GitHub Issue or PR with the "Flagsmith Flag" label
url = f"{GITHUB_API_URL}repos/{owner}/{repo}/issues/{issue}/labels"
headers = build_request_headers(installation_id)
payload = [GITHUB_FLAGSMITH_LABEL]
response = requests.post(
url, json=payload, headers=headers, timeout=GITHUB_API_CALLS_TIMEOUT
)
response.raise_for_status()
return response.json() # type: ignore[no-any-return]
